A type of electromagnetic current known as radiofrequency energy can be used to generate heat energy by passing through different tissue types such as skin, fat, and muscle. For more than a century, electrical current has been employed in medicine. Direct current (DC) at low frequencies generates muscle spasms and is used for bio stimulation procedures such as cardioversion of atrial fibrillation. The pure thermal effect that radiofrequency (RF) current, which has a high frequency in the range of 0.3 to 10 Megahertz (MHz), has on biological tissue depends on the electrical characteristics of the tissue. Due to its high tissue heating efficacy, RF current is advantageous for electrosurgery and a desirable energy source for a variety of dermatologic applications. The concept of using RF as a source of energy for selective electro-thermolysis in cosmetic medicine is relatively new .  Since last 20 years, thermal treatment employing optical energy for various dermatologic issues has grown quite popular. Epilation, the eradication of vascular and pigmented lesions, the reduction of small wrinkles, and the treatment of acne are just a few applications of light-based therapies using lasers and intense pulse light (IPL) technology in aesthetic medicine.
One of the technological advances in treatment delivery is the incorporation of radiofrequency (RF) waves, which are used to heat and kill cells in the patient's body. RF waves are frequently used in medicine, including aesthetics. Due to new market entrants and patent expirations, the competition in the global market for radiofrequency-based aesthetic devices is expected to increase in the coming years. Furthermore, the majority of market participants have been in business for at least five years and have moved through the fundraising stage. To enable more product releases, market players have been shown to speed up the regulatory approval procedure and enhance their R&D activities.
Increase in demand for Minimally Invasive Procedures-
 During the forecast period, there is expected to be profitable growth due to the rise in preference for minimally invasive procedures and treatments, as well as technological improvements in radiofrequency-based devices. Similar to this, favorable reimbursement policies for treating chronic illnesses such as skin cancer are boosting market growth throughout the anticipated time. The creation of minimally invasive techniques is currently one of the most important scientific developments in the medical profession, particularly in surgery cases.
On the contrary , the market's growth may be hampered by ongoing efforts to perform the necessary number of operations with the fewest possible complications, recoveries, and hospitalizations. In essence, radiofrequency-based aesthetic devices are used for minimally invasive procedures such as RF micro-needling, which is employed to rejuvenate the skin's development. The development of products for radiofrequency ablation and aesthetic procedures by major market participants as a result of technological improvements in radiofrequency-based aesthetic devices with additional feature combinations of various technologies would increase the demand for these devices. Over the foreseeable term, the aforementioned elements are anticipated to generate profitable growth.
